


I am so inspired by great ideas, especially ones that can find a way to reuse what would otherwise go to landfills. Sarah Cihat is an amazing artist who takes salvaged dinnerware found at local thrift stores, Salvation Army stores, or the reject bin at retail stores and re-glazes and re-fires them, adding a ghostly silhouette of anything from cassette tapes to owls atop the original plate design. The contrast between the delicate florals of the original plates and the guitar wielding rocker emblazoned upon it seems to work.
